Planning a group trip in Rocklin

What shapes a Rocklin quote: the route, the date, the headcount, and the vehicle class. Compare written totals for the same itinerary before paying a deposit.

Rocklin group transportation can connect Quarry Park, Rocklin Event Center, Sunset Center, Community Center, Finn Hall, park pavilions, hotels, residences, private celebrations, and Sacramento International Airport. Facility rentals, amphitheater programs, sports fields, and public events have different operators or city conditions. Give the provider the confirmed site and entrance, passengers, accessibility and equipment needs, all stops, and arrival deadline.

Confirm the current City of Rocklin agreement for the exact facility and any separate event, field, sound, alcohol, or public-access conditions. A calendar listing or rental inquiry does not authorize vehicle access. Use the signed documents to set the loading point, accessible route, emergency lane, event boundary, parking allocation, turnaround, and driver staging.

What affects the price

A Rocklin written total can change with I-80 or SR-65 congestion, several hotel or residential pickups, Quarry Park event traffic, SMF mileage and terminal delay, provider deadhead, remote staging, and overtime. Compare minimum hours, travel time, mileage, parking, airport charges, fuel, gratuity, waiting, and a changed amphitheater gate, hall entrance, or schedule.

Timing and seasonality

Amphitheater programs, tournaments, school dates, weddings, community festivals, summer heat, wildfire smoke, winter rain, and Sierra-bound traffic can affect access and supply. Recheck the facility contact, event notice, road status, air quality, and weather. For foothill-edge properties, confirm pavement, grade, gate clearance, lighting, and safe turnaround.

California rules that apply to Rocklin trips

State-level context, not city-specific legal advice

The California Public Utilities Commission regulates charter-party carriers of passengers and publishes a Charter-Party Carriers page describing the TCP permit program for limousines, party buses, and charter buses. Ask any California operator for its TCP number and confirm it with the CPUC; also run FMCSA's SAFER Company Snapshot and review FMCSA's passenger-carrier guidance. The official pages reviewed do not state California rules on alcohol aboard hired vehicles; confirm what the operator's contract permits and consult the CPUC page. Major airports such as LAX and SFO operate ground transportation permit programs; the airport pages could not be retrieved at review, so confirm airport permit status with the operator and the airport before booking a pickup. This is state-level context, not a check of any operator.

Local ordinances, venue rules, and provider policies can add requirements. See the California overview and confirm specifics with the provider for your route.

Verify before you pay

General guidance used across this site. It is the same on every page by design and is not legal advice or a substitute for reading your contract.

  1. Who you are paying

    Confirm the legal name of the transportation provider on the contract and the payment recipient before sending a deposit.

  2. The exact vehicle

    Ask for current photos of the vehicle that will be assigned, its legal seated capacity, and the written substitution policy.

  3. Operating authority and insurance

    Ask the provider for its current operating authority and insurance certificate, and check them with the relevant regulator where possible. Requirements vary by state and trip type.

  4. The itemized written total

    Compare minimum hours, clock start and end, mileage or travel time, fuel, tolls, parking, taxes, gratuity, cleaning, overtime increments, and every possible additional charge.

  5. Deposit and payment schedule

    Under the current reservation terms, a 50% deposit is typically due at booking with the balance before the trip; events within 7 days of booking are typically paid in full. The signed contract controls.

  6. Cancellation, rescheduling, and weather terms

    Get every deadline, refund or credit rule, and exception in writing. Do not rely on a verbal summary.

  7. Itinerary and conduct rules

    List every pickup, stop, and wait period. Confirm alcohol, age, smoking, decoration, food, and cleanup rules for the exact vehicle and route.

  8. Day-of contacts

    Get the dispatcher or driver contact method, the arrival window, and how delays or changes are handled during the trip.

Rocklin party bus questions

Answers specific to group transportation in Rocklin, CA. Confirm details for your date with the provider.

Which Rocklin agreement controls a party bus stop at Quarry Park or the Event Center?

Confirm the current City of Rocklin agreement for the exact facility, including any separate event, field, sound, alcohol, or public-access conditions. A calendar listing or rental inquiry does not authorize vehicle access. Use the signed documents to set the amphitheater gate or hall entrance, emergency lane, parking allocation, turnaround, and driver staging.

How does Sierra-bound and Placer County traffic affect a Rocklin schedule?

I-80 and SR-65 carry Sierra-bound weekend traffic in addition to commuter peaks, and Quarry Park amphitheater programs or tournaments add local congestion in the Quarry District and along Sunset Boulevard. Providers may price provider deadhead and remote staging separately, so ask for an itemized total and build the arrival buffer accordingly.

What should Rocklin groups confirm for foothill venues and SMF trips?

For foothill-edge properties, confirm pavement, grade, gate clearance, lighting, and a safe turnaround before dispatch, and recheck wildfire smoke and winter rain alerts. For Sacramento International Airport, confirm the terminal, luggage count, and flight-delay policy. Require travel time, mileage, airport charges, and waiting to appear as separate quote lines.
